Foster Lake


April 18, 2024

Foster Lake is a popular fishing spot in California, known for its abundance of rainbow trout, largemouth bass, and bluegill. Nearby activities include hiking, camping, and boating. Fishing tips include using bait such as worms or power bait for trout, and lures such as spinnerbaits or crankbaits for bass. The best time to visit is in the spring or fall when the temperature is moderate, around 60-70 degrees Fahrenheit. Summer can be hot and crowded, while winter can be cold and rainy.
